Skyy came to the rescue back in 2016 from a high kill shelter in Texas. The conditions weren't the best to say the least and oh yeah, she was SUPER pregnant. Not a good place for a expecting mom. Thankfully, she was taken from there just in time and was able to have her puppies in a foster home. Skyy was even thrown a huge baby shower by a ton of people who follow SNARR! We were all so happy that she was able to have her babies in a home & not shelter but the excitement quickly became tragedy. Not long after giving birth, almost half of her babies passed away- only 4 survived.
Skyy is incredibly adorable and hands down the most wiggly tushed pocket pittie youll ever meet! She has never met a person she didnt like, however dogs...not too fond of them or any other furry little creatures. She has a high prey drive and is very smart when it comes down to it- Skyy can be a pro stalker and is lightning fast so its best that the temptation isn't there in forever home. Give her any kind of human though and its nothing but hugs (literally, she give hugs) and kisses!
Due to having allergies, she takes Benedryl and cannot eat chicken.

Annie was rescued from a kill shelter in south Louisiana where she was suffering from a case of demodex mange. We’ve cleared up her itchies and she’s ready to find her forever home!
Annie is about two years old but still has puppy energy!
Annie LOVES to play, she loves stuffed toys, balls, ropes...she will play with anything and everything. Annie has never really had the chance to be a puppy so she’s just learning how to play appropriately. We recommend that she go to a home with children age 8 and older, because she is rambunctious and will knock over little ones and steal their toys. She just needs to learn some manners. She also has some fear issues with sounds.
Annie loves other dogs and we would like to see her have a doggy sibling to play with! She likes to entice her foster siblings to play tug with her rope toys or throwing a stuffy in the air.
Annie is a super sweet girl who would love a family of her own. Could it be you?
